noun
1
A small, fast falcon found across northern parts of Europe, Asia, and North America.
"A merlin darted low over the moorland chasing a flock of pipits."

Common mistake

Don't assume the bird's name and the wizard's name share a root — they come from entirely different origins.

Etymology

From Old French emerillon, "small falcon," from a Germanic root meaning the same thing — unrelated to the Arthurian wizard Merlin, which comes from a Welsh name.
